My ZSH Theme, based on `wedisagree`.
# On a mac with snow leopard, for nicer terminal colours:
# - Install SIMBL: http://www.culater.net/software/SIMBL/SIMBL.php
# - Download'Terminal-Colours': http://bwaht.net/code/TerminalColours.bundle.zip
# - Place that bundle in ~/Library/Application\ Support/SIMBL/Plugins (create that folder if it doesn't exist)
# - Open Terminal preferences. Go to Settings -> Text -> More
# - Change default colours to your liking.
#
# Here are the colours from Textmate's Monokai theme:
#
# Black: 0, 0, 0
# Red: 229, 34, 34
# Green: 166, 227, 45
# Yellow: 252, 149, 30
# Blue: 196, 141, 255
# Magenta: 250, 37, 115
# Cyan: 103, 217, 240
# White: 242, 242, 242
# Thanks to Steve Losh: http://stevelosh.com/blog/2009/03/candy-colored-terminal/
# The prompt
PROMPT='$(lucyinthe) %{$fg[yellow]%}$(operating_system)$(whoami_vip)%{$fg[yellow]%} » %{$fg[magenta]%}[%c] %{$reset_color%}'
# The right-hand prompt
RPROMPT='%{$fg[magenta]%}$(git_prompt_info)%{$reset_color%}$(git_prompt_status)%{$reset_color%}'
# Add this at the start of RPROMPT to include rvm info showing ruby-version@gemset-name
# %{$fg[yellow]%}$(~/.rvm/bin/rvm-prompt)%{$reset_color%}
# local time, color coded by last return code
time_enabled="%(?.%{$fg[green]%}.%{$fg[red]%})%*%{$reset_color%}"
time_disabled="%{$fg[green]%}%*%{$reset_color%}"
time=$time_disabled
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_PREFIX=" ☁ %{$fg[red]%}"
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_SUFFIX="%{$reset_color%}"
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_DIRTY="%{$fg[yellow]%} ☂" # Ⓓ
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_UNTRACKED="%{$fg[cyan]%} ✭" # ⓣ
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_CLEAN="%{$fg[green]%} ☀" # Ⓞ
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_ADDED="%{$fg[cyan]%} ✚" # ⓐ ⑃
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_MODIFIED="%{$fg[yellow]%} ⚡" # ⓜ ⑁
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_DELETED="%{$fg[red]%} ✖" # ⓧ ⑂
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_RENAMED="%{$fg[blue]%} ➜" # ⓡ ⑄
ZSH_THEME_GIT_PROMPT_UNMERGED="%{$fg[magenta]%} ♒" # ⓤ ⑊
# More symbols to choose from:
# ☀ ✹ ☄ ♆ ♀ ♁ ♐ ♇ ♈ ♉ ♚ ♛ ♜ ♝ ♞ ♟ ♠ ♣ ⚢ ⚲ ⚳ ⚴ ⚥ ⚤ ⚦ ⚒ ⚑ ⚐ ♺ ♻ ♼ ☰ ☱ ☲ ☳ ☴ ☵ ☶ ☷
# ✡ ✔ ✖ ✚ ✱ ✤ ✦ ❤ ➜ ➟ ➼ ✂ ✎ ✐ ⨀ ⨁ ⨂ ⨍ ⨎ ⨏ ⨷ ⩚ ⩛ ⩡ ⩱ ⩲ ⩵ ⩶ ⨠
# ⬅ ⬆ ⬇ ⬈ ⬉ ⬊ ⬋ ⬒ ⬓ ⬔ ⬕ ⬖ ⬗ ⬘ ⬙ ⬟ ⬤ 〒 ǀ ǁ ǂ ĭ Ť Ŧ
# Determine if we're local or remote.
function lucyinthe() {
if [ -n "${SSH_CLIENT+x}" ]; then
# We're away from home.
echo "%{$fg[red]%}⨀ %{$reset_color%}"
else
# We're home.
echo "%{$fg[white]%}⨁ %{$reset_color%}"
fi
}
# Pretty up the operating system name.
function operating_system() {
if [ ! -z "$(uname | awk '/Darwin/')" ]; then
echo "Mac OS, $(hostname -s)"
elif [ ! -z "$(uname | awk '/Linux/')" ]; then
echo "Ubuntu"
else
echo "$(uname)"
fi
}
# Determine my user token.
function kingme_maybe() {
if [ ! -z "$(groups | awk '/root/')" ]; then
echo " %{$fg[white]%}♔ "
elif [ ! -z "$(groups | awk '/(sudo|admin)/')" ]; then
echo " %{$fg[white]%}♘ "
else
echo " %{$fg[white]%}♙ "
fi
}
# Determine who we are and if we're important enough to have special colors.
function whoami_vip() {
if [[ ! -z "$(id -un | awk '/root/')" ]]; then
echo "$(kingme_maybe) %{$fg[red]%}$(id -un)"
else
echo "$(kingme_maybe) %{$fg[magenta]%}$(id -un)"
fi
}
# Determine if we are using a gemset.
function rvm_gemset() {
GEMSET=`rvm gemset list | grep '=>' | cut -b4-`
if [[ -n $GEMSET ]]; then
echo "%{$fg[yellow]%}$GEMSET%{$reset_color%}|"
fi
}
# Determine the time since last commit. If branch is clean,
# use a neutral color, otherwise colors will vary according to time.
function git_time_since_commit() {
if git rev-parse --git-dir > /dev/null 2>&1; then
# Only proceed if there is actually a commit.
if [[ $(git log 2>&1 > /dev/null | grep -c "^fatal: bad default revision") == 0 ]]; then
# Get the last commit.
last_commit=`git log --pretty=format:'%at' -1 2> /dev/null`
now=`date +%s`
seconds_since_last_commit=$((now-last_commit))
# Totals
MINUTES=$((seconds_since_last_commit / 60))
HOURS=$((seconds_since_last_commit/3600))
# Sub-hours and sub-minutes
DAYS=$((seconds_since_last_commit / 86400))
SUB_HOURS=$((HOURS % 24))
SUB_MINUTES=$((MINUTES % 60))
if [[ -n $(git status -s 2> /dev/null) ]]; then
if [ "$MINUTES" -gt 30 ]; then
COLOR="$ZSH_THEME_GIT_TIME_SINCE_COMMIT_LONG"
elif [ "$MINUTES" -gt 10 ]; then
COLOR="$ZSH_THEME_GIT_TIME_SHORT_COMMIT_MEDIUM"
else
COLOR="$ZSH_THEME_GIT_TIME_SINCE_COMMIT_SHORT"
fi
else
COLOR="$ZSH_THEME_GIT_TIME_SINCE_COMMIT_NEUTRAL"
fi
if [ "$HOURS" -gt 24 ]; then
echo "($(rvm_gemset)$COLOR${DAYS}d${SUB_HOURS}h${SUB_MINUTES}m%{$reset_color%}|"
elif [ "$MINUTES" -gt 60 ]; then
echo "($(rvm_gemset)$COLOR${HOURS}h${SUB_MINUTES}m%{$reset_color%}|"
else
echo "($(rvm_gemset)$COLOR${MINUTES}m%{$reset_color%}|"
fi
else
COLOR="$ZSH_THEME_GIT_TIME_SINCE_COMMIT_NEUTRAL"
echo "($(rvm_gemset)$COLOR~|"
fi
fi
}
